The Pezula Golf Course

Sparrebosch Clifftop Estate in Knysna is home to the spectacular Pezula Golf Course.  Pezula possesses one of the best locations on the African continent as it is surrounded by rugged cliffs, ancient forests and sheltered beaches. This championship golf course is situated on the East head of Knysna, overlooking the Indian Ocean , Knysna lagoon and the Outeniqua Mountain range. It is also in the heart of the famous Garden Route and only a 40-minute flight from Cape Town.

The course's designers, Ron Fream and David Dale (Golfplan USA) have compared the look of Pezula golf course to that of Gleneagles in the Scottish Highlands and Pebble beach on the Monterey coastline. A terrain of rolling fairways, fynbos and eyebrow bunkers does, however, make it very difficult to walk this course therefore golf carts are provided for all golfers.

The five different tee options on every hole cater for all skill levels. No two challenges, or views, are alike. The signature holes are the three holes built on the cliff top overlooking the ocean; the par-five 13th, par-four 14th and the par-three 15th. The par-four 14th is particularly challenging as it is built right on the breach of the cliffs.  It is short and requires you to lay-up before firing at the pin. The green is completely surrounded by bunkers. Pezula has been chosen to host the ladies world championships in 2005, 2006 and 2007.Course type: Parklands/Links Combination

Simola Golf and Country Estate

Simola is a Jack Nicklaus Signature Course - the first Nicklaus Signature Course in Africa. He has been named 'Golf Course Architect of the Year' for 1992 by Golf World and as the leading golf course designer in United States in 2000 (this last in a scientific study undertaken by the Golf Research Group and based on verifiable research into the designer's impact and value of the success of every golf course development built in the USA between 1990 and 2000).

Jack Nicklaus aka The Golden Bear's 18-hole championship course at Simola, Knysna has been created to challenge the professional and inspire the amateur.

The George Golf Club

The George Golf course, is a beautifully manicured, 72 par, 18 hole course, with bent greens, set in the heart of the garden route. A must for visitors to the area this course has a mature parkland layout with many trees and thick undergrowth.

The back nine consists of three par-fours, three par-threes and three par-fives. The long par-three 17th hole, played from an elevated tee requires a well-struck long iron or fairway wood to a narrow green.

The course rating for men is either 70 (club - 5774m) or 72 (championship - 6100m), while that for the ladies is 72 (5188m).

Goose Valley

The Goose Valley Golf Course is situated in pristine surroundings, only 2km from Plettenberg Bay and bordering on the Keurbooms Lagoon.

This Gary Player designed golf course boasts magnificent views of the lagoon, the ocean and the Tsitsikamma Mountains. The golfing experience is enhanced by the beauty of the natural fynbos and the abundance of animal and birdlife around the course.


Pearl Valley

This stunning course is situated in the Winelands, between Paarl and Franschhoek. It boasts a range of attractive features, with artfully created water hazards and bunkers which frame the course. The wide fairways make this a very playable course for all levels of golfers.

Designed by Jack Nicklaus, in its engineering and planning detail, the course is very rare. It is crossed by roads in only three places, and the drainage system allows play to continue just minutes after a severe cloudburst.
